Modelling Environmental Behaviour

 

Modelling the propagation and transport of agro-chemicals in (saturated and unsaturated)
soils is a very effective way of forecasting
the environmental behaviour of these substances. Modelling helps to validate and control the results of field studies and is generally accepted to be state-of-the-art.
Models used:

  • EU-FOCUS scenarios and models for ground water, surface water

  • Modflow / MT3D: 3-D transport model

  • Flowtrans: 2-dimensional finite element vertical transport model

  • Pelmo (Germany): unsaturated soil zone other applications as required (ASM, Aqua, Sutra, AT123D, HST3D…)


Our range of services:

Simulation and calculation of transport
Ground water (saturated zone):Simulation of transport in the saturated ground water zone. Calculation of the advective-dispersive transport of substances in ground water, taking account of the relevant parameters such as sorption, chemical and biological conversion/decomposition, etc.

Soil (unsaturated zone):
Calculation of the vertical flow and simulation
of transport, taking account of all relevant weather and soil conditions as well as all substance properties. Calculation of pesticide transport in soil profiles, for example. Investigation of concentrations in soil and input concentrations in ground water.
